LHH Recruitment Solutions is partnering with a respected and growing law firm in Jacksonville, Florida, seeking a skilled Litigation Paralegal to support its Insurance Defense practice. This is an excellent opportunity for a proactive professional who enjoys managing complex litigation matters, collaborating with attorneys, and contributing to successful case outcomes in a fast-paced environment.
- Support attorneys throughout all phases of litigation, from case opening through trial preparation.
- Draft and prepare pleadings, discovery requests and responses, subpoenas, notices, and legal correspondence.
- Review, analyze, summarize, and organize medical records, billing records, deposition transcripts, and other case materials.
- Coordinate depositions, mediations, hearings, expert witness meetings, and other litigation-related events.
- Maintain litigation calendars and ensure compliance with court deadlines.
- Assist with case strategy, factual investigations, and legal research.
- Prepare trial exhibits, witness files, exhibit lists, and trial notebooks.
- Manage case files and document production throughout the life of the case.
- Communicate professionally with clients, experts, medical providers, opposing counsel, and court personnel.
